Cucu Diamantes

Cucu Diamantes went from a tough childhood in Havana, Cuba, to an art school in Rome to underground New York City, where she co-founded the Latin alternative band Yerba Buena. She joins us to talk about the release of her solo debut, ''CuCuLand,'' which mixes salsa, funk, hip-hop, mariachi, disco, flamenco and more.
